Tracy Borman joined Philippa on the British History channel to talk about her new novel ‘The House of Boleyn’.

Tracy tells us about how she tackled the challenge of blending history and fiction, and the inspiration for setting her novel The House of Boleyn at Hever Castle and how it offers a fresh perspective on Tudor family life. We also talked about how she explores the human side of the historical figures, especially Thomas Boleyn and Anne Boleyn, challenging outdated stereotypes.


Important to Tracy, and indeed her book, is the role of the servants at Hever Castle and she tells us how she used everyday household details to create authenticity—fireplaces, relationships with servants, and the sensory experience of Tudor life.
